A room is measured 5m long and 4m wide calculate the area if the room

Mathematics
1 answer:
Georgia [21]3 years ago
3 0
It’s 20

A= wl : Area= width x length

The total cost, in dollars, to order x units of a certain product is modeled by C(x)=5x²+320 . According to the model, for what
lora16 [44]

Answer:

The minimum cost per unit is obtained for an order of 8 units.

Step-by-step explanation:

Since the total cost is modeled by;

C(x)=5x²+320

Then;

1 unit costs; C(x)=5(1)²+320 = 325

cost per unit 325/1 = 325

8 units costs; C(x)=5(8)²+320 = 640

cost per unit = 640/8 = 80

80 units costs; C(x)=5(80)²+320 = 32320

Cost per unit = 32320/80 = 404

The minimum cost per unit is obtained for an order of 8 units.
